JV2 Folder Gallery gallery.php file include
| jv2foldergallery-gallery-file-include (58807) |
Description:
JV2 Folder Gallery could allow a remote attacker to include arbitrary files. A remote attacker could send a specially-crafted URL request to the gallery.php script using the lang_file parameter to specify a malicious file from a remote system, which could allow the attacker to execute arbitrary code on the vulnerable Web server.

- CVE-2010-2127: PHP remote file inclusion vulnerability in gallery.php in JV2 Folder Gallery 3.1 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ary PHP code via a URL in the lang_file parameter.
